Warm Waves and Highway Hazards



One of the lesser-known dangers throughout the summer season is the effect of warm on both drivers and vehicles. Severe temperature levels can result in overheating engines, tire blowouts, and decreased battery life. For the driver, intense heat can create tiredness, dehydration, and slower reaction times. Also a few secs of negligence due to pain can cause fender benders or even more severe crashes, specifically on overloaded roadways like I-76 or the Roosevelt Boulevard.



A/c offers alleviation, however sitting in hot website traffic for long periods can test any individual's patience. And when moods flare in gridlock, the risk of hostile driving and road rage rises. It's this combination of mechanical and psychological tension that makes summer season traffic especially volatile.



Road Construction and Lane Closures Add to the Chaos



If you've driven via Philadelphia in the summer, you've seen the orange indicators and cones that appear to sprout up over night. With warmer weather condition, road staffs enter into full swing, making the most of the period to spot craters, repave highways, and total long-postponed facilities tasks. While these initiatives are necessary for much safer roads over time, they can make existing problems even more dangerous.



Narrowed lanes, rerouted web traffic, and unexpected stops make the most familiar commute a complicated experience. Add to that confused chauffeurs unfamiliar with detours, and you have an ideal recipe for collisions. A number of these accidents occur at low speeds but can still create significant injuries, specifically for those in smaller sized lorries or on motorbikes.

Traveler Traffic and Distracted Driving



Philly's rich background and summer season events bring in visitors from across the nation. While it's terrific for regional businesses and tourism, it additionally creates issues on the road. Out-of-town motorists often depend greatly on GPS, bring about last-minute lane modifications, missed out on leaves, or sudden stops in hectic crossways. This dizzy driving design is a frequent reason for rear-end accidents and side-swipes.



At the same time, neighborhood vehicle drivers might obtain impatient with slower traffic or chauffeurs not familiar with the city's peculiarities. That stress, combined with heat and congestion, heightens the chance of aggressive driving. Sidetracked driving, specifically from smartphone usage or multitasking in the car, remains to be just one of the leading sources of collisions year-round yet ends up being much more harmful when combined with unpredictable traffic circulation.



Automobile Failures and Hidden Mechanical Dangers



Warm weather isn't just tough on motorists. Cars and trucks, trucks, and motorcycles are additionally most likely to suffer mechanical concerns when temperature levels soar. Brake failing, underinflated tires, and engine overheating are all common summer season issues. Unfortunately, the majority of motorists don't think of these risks till they're stranded on the shoulder or, worse, associated with an accident.



Regular maintenance like examining tire pressure, liquid levels, and brake pads can go a long way in stopping accidents. Yet not everyone obtains their vehicle summer-ready. Climate Surprises and Sudden Storms



While summer season is usually connected with sunlight and blue skies, Philadelphia's summertime weather condition can change swiftly. Pop-up electrical storms and flash floods are not uncommon. Wet roadways after an unexpected downpour can be just as slick and hazardous as icy roads in the winter months.



Exposure drops dramatically during storms, and merging water can lead to hydroplaning. Philadelphia's older drainage framework occasionally has a hard time to keep up with heavy rainfall, which suggests low-lying junctions or improperly maintained streets can flooding quickly. For unsuspecting motorists, these conditions can be dreadful.



Longer Days, Later Drives, and Fatigue



With the sun setup later on in the evening, several vehicle drivers make use of the prolonged daylight to run errands, go to good friends, or return home from weekend break trips. While longer days may really feel much more effective, they also mean more time when driving. Evening hours, especially after lengthy days or social outings, can lead to sluggish driving.



Tiredness behind the wheel reduces performance, slows response times, and makes it simpler to miss out on essential signs or pedestrians. In a dynamic city setting like Philadelphia, where bikers and walkers are frequently navigating the exact same roads, the consequences of an instant blunder can be ravaging.
